measure up

英 [ˈmeʒə(r) ʌp]

美 [ˈmeʒər ʌp]

符合,达到(标准或期望)

柯林斯词典

  • PHRASAL VERB 符合(标准);达到(期望)
    If you do notmeasure up toa standard or to someone's expectations, you are not good enough to achieve the standard or fulfil the person's expectations.
    1. It was fatiguing sometimes to try to measure up to her standard of perfection...
      有时候,力求达到她尽善尽美的标准让人觉得很累。
    2. She's always comparing me to other people, and somehow I never measure up.
      她总是拿我跟别人相比,不知怎的,我总是不如人家。
